Delve into the intricacies of collider physics in this comprehensive lecture, the fourth in a series delivered by Andrea Wulzer at the Galileo Galilei Institute. Explore advanced concepts and theories in particle physics, focusing on the dynamics and interactions that occur within particle accelerators. Gain insights into the latest research and experimental findings in the field, and understand the implications for our understanding of fundamental physics. Over the course of 1 hour and 34 minutes, examine complex mathematical models, data analysis techniques, and the cutting-edge technologies employed in modern collider experiments.
